Math Boxing Comparison

This isn't your dad's punching bag as the bag punches back if you don't compare numbers correctly or take too much time. If the bag lands a punch then you lose a life and you're that much closer to getting knocked out! Simple to play just look at both numbers and tap on the correct sign: "<", ">" or "=". As you box more you'll have less time to throw punches before the bag punches back and the numbers get larger!
